is yours lether or cloth? i assume leather will break up with or w/o seat covers, never tried it....


BUT i have cloth and have had the covers on since i bought the car new...1996, and i took them off about a year ago to wash the covers.... and the seats looked brand new, besides the side foam was crushed on on driver side seat... but thats it!

i try to keep my car clean and being a mechanic i drove cars all day, in and out of the shop. i cant belive how trashed some of the cars get.... and not many have seat covers... i would say get covers! you will not regret is in 10 years!
 
I have Wet Okole covers in my 1998 Limited with factory leather. The factory seats were cracked and warn, and I had the $550 to drop on the Wet Okoles.

Let me just say, they blow my mind. I've never seen covers even close to these in quality and fit and finish. My cheapskate coworkers blasted me when they found out what I spent on the covers. The second they opened the doors to my vehicle they said, "woah..." and haven't said a word since.

I put OME suspension on my 4Runner (which I love) and 33" BFGs, but the Wet Okoles are still the best money I've spent on it yet.

Danimal, this is off-topic of the seat covers, but how much lift did you need from the factory suspension to fit the 33 bfg's i want to get some 33x11.50, but i want to make sure that it will look good with a 2.5x2 lift....
 
inshore4runner said:
Danimal, this is off-topic of the seat covers, but how much lift did you need from the factory suspension to fit the 33 bfg's i want to get some 33x11.50, but i want to make sure that it will look good with a 2.5x2 lift....

I did the Toytec 3" lift with OME springs and shocks. It came with a 1/2" top out spacer to even out the ride. I had to pound the pinch weld flat on the back side of the front wheel wells with a sledge to fit the tires . Honestly, I wish I had done a 2" body lift also and 35" tires.

to be honest with you, im pretty dumb when it comes to this stuff, i plan on getting my neighbor to help me with this stuff, what are the pinch welds on the front wheel wells? right now im just trying to figure out what i need to start saving for to get a lift and tires.....
 
inshore4runner said:
to be honest with you, im pretty dumb when it comes to this stuff, i plan on getting my neighbor to help me with this stuff, what are the pinch welds on the front wheel wells? right now im just trying to figure out what i need to start saving for to get a lift and tires.....

The pinch weld is behind the inner wheel well plastic. My advice; install the lift and the tires and figure out where it rubs. Trim the plastic and pound the pinch weld as needed. Its not a big deal with 33" A/T tires.
